GitHub,作为全球最大的开源代码托管平台,汇聚了来自世界各地的开发者。在这片创新的沃土上,无数优秀的开源项目诞生,为全球开发者提供了丰富的技术资源。本文将通过对GitHub代码的解析,探讨开源社区的创新力量。

一、GitHub代码的特点

GitHub代码开源社区的创新引擎  第1张

1. 开放性

GitHub代码具有极高的开放性,任何人都可以免费查看、下载、修改和分发。这种开放性使得代码得到了广泛的传播和推广,有利于技术的交流与创新。

2. 高质量

GitHub上的代码质量普遍较高,开发者们在提交代码前会进行严格的审查和测试。这种高质量保证了项目的稳定性和可靠性。

3. 丰富的项目类型

GitHub上涵盖了各种类型的项目,包括Web开发、移动应用、人工智能、物联网等。这使得开发者可以根据自己的需求,在GitHub上找到合适的项目进行学习和交流。

4. 社区活跃

GitHub拥有庞大的开发者社区,成员们积极参与项目的讨论、反馈和改进。这种活跃的社区氛围有利于项目的持续发展。

二、GitHub代码的应用

1. 技术学习

GitHub代码为开发者提供了丰富的学习资源。通过阅读和分析优秀项目的代码,开发者可以快速掌握相关技术,提高自己的编程能力。

2. 项目协作

GitHub代码支持多人协作开发。开发者可以在项目中进行实时沟通,共同解决问题,提高开发效率。

3. 代码审核

GitHub代码审核机制有助于提高代码质量。开发者可以在提交代码前进行自我审查,同时接受其他成员的反馈和建议。

4. 代码分享

GitHub代码的分享功能使得开发者可以将自己的项目成果展示给更多人,获得关注和认可。

三、GitHub代码的创新力量

1. 技术创新

GitHub上的项目不断推动着技术的创新。开发者们通过交流和合作,不断优化和改进技术,为整个行业带来新的发展机遇。

2. 人才培养

GitHub代码为人才培养提供了广阔的平台。通过参与开源项目,开发者可以提升自己的技能,为未来的职业生涯打下坚实基础。

3. 跨界合作

GitHub代码促进了不同领域之间的跨界合作。开发者们可以跨越行业壁垒,共同解决复杂问题,推动技术创新。

4. 社会责任

GitHub代码有助于推动社会进步。许多开源项目致力于解决社会问题,如教育、医疗、环保等,为人类社会的发展贡献力量。

GitHub代码作为开源社区的创新引擎,为全球开发者提供了丰富的技术资源。通过GitHub代码的解析,我们可以看到开源社区在技术创新、人才培养、跨界合作和社会责任等方面的巨大贡献。在未来的发展中,GitHub代码将继续发挥其独特的作用,推动全球科技事业的发展。

参考文献:

[1] GitHub官网. https://github.com/

[2] GitHub Year in Review 2020. https://github.com/blog/3091-github-year-in-review-2020

[3] 开源社区的发展趋势. http://www.csdn.net/article/2017-08-10/2895984

[4] GitHub代码质量研究. http://www.eeesun.com/2018/02/24/git-code-quality/